Ontolo Demos Link Building Tool with 12 New Videos
Link building just got easier. That’s what the crew at Ontolo is promising, as it gets closer to another round of signups for the Ontolo v2 Link Building Toolset on Oct. 12.
Ontolo’s link building service crawls, analyzes, and scores up to 15,000 new link prospects each month, analyzing each one against more than 100 factors and aggregating critical link building metrics for each URL, focusing on your most relevant and valuable link prospects.
With the click of a button, you can identify guest post opportunities, donation opportunities, or your industry’s most successful, linkable content. Beyond link building, it can even be used for content research and strategy design, competitive analysis, and social media marketing.
In a blog post today, SEW expert Garrett French gives us a hearty sampling of what SEOs can expect. In addition to a tool introduction and overview, the new videos show you how to:
- Find blog link prospects
- Find competitor-linking prospects
- Find donation link prospects
- Find trusted link prospects
- Find blogroll link prospects
- Identify your industry’s most successful content
- Find .gov and .edu link prospects
- Find authority link prospects
- Perform industry forum research
- Find multiple-citation link prospects
